**Job Title: Plastics Technician**
Job Description
The Plastics Technician provides essential technical support through executing plastics evaluations, including failure analysis, material evaluation, and characterization using a variety of techniques and instrumentation. The role also involves executing toxicity and restricted substances review processes, as well as chemistry evaluations. Interaction with customers to discuss request backgrounds, test plans, and interim results is a key component of this position.
Responsibilities
+ Execute plastics evaluations and chemistry evaluations using a variety of techniques and instruments.
+ Perform failure analysis, material evaluation, and characterization.
+ Interact with customers to discuss requests, test plans, sample requirements, and interim results.
+ Review parts and subassemblies in scope per toxicity review processes.
+ Develop detailed analytical test reports including micrographs, calculations, and spectra.
+ Calibrate and maintain equipment in good working order.
+ Manage work queues to address requests in a timely manner.
+ Maintain a safe and organized work area, following all EHS policies.
Essential Skills
+ Proficiency in chemistry and analytical chemistry.
+ Experience with materials testing and failure analysis.
+ Skills in GC, FTIR, IC, chromatography, DSC, TGA, XRF.
+ Ability to discuss test plans and interim results with customers.
Additional Skills & Qualifications
+ Minimum of a Bachelor's degree.
+ At least 1 year of experience in a lab setting.
+ Proficient in completing accurate lab reports.
+ Strong communication skills and the ability to learn new tasks.
+ Understanding of global regulations related to toxicity, such as California Prop 65, RoHS, and REACH.
